E3 On Xbox Live Leads With Lost Planet

Next week all 360 owners can look forward to a free week of Xbox Live 'Gold service'. During the E3 events, dozens of pieces of downloadable content will be available via the service. Gamespot reports that this content will include a demo of the Capcom action-shooter Lost Planet. From the article: "One of the most anticipated titles tentatively set to ship for the 360 this year is Epic Games' Gears of War. While no demo for the third-person shooter will be made available, Microsoft will 'debut the first-ever Gears of War high-definition game trailer' on Xbox Live Marketplace. Several movie trailers will also be made available, as well as 'a flood of HD trailers from games that have yet to be announced.'"
